The scaling of hive infrastructure fundamentally determines the ratio between labor input and economic output. It is not simply a matter of increasing colony count; efficient scaling requires balancing the number of hives—whether individual units or operations exceeding one hundred boxes—against your available labor capacity and local floral resources.
True apiary efficiency is achieved only when infrastructure scaling is matched with standardized precision. This alignment minimizes physical labor and maximizes biological health, transforming beekeeping from a labor-intensive chore into a reliable source of primary or complementary income.
Balancing Scale with Capacity
Matching Hive Count to Labor
The size of your apiary dictates the necessary management intensity. A small setup requires different workflows than a commercial operation with over one hundred hives.
Scaling up without adjusting your management strategy leads to operational bottlenecks. You must ensure your labor capacity grows in proportion to your infrastructure to maintain efficiency.
Exploiting Floral Resources
Infrastructure scaling must be calibrated to the environment. Increasing the number of hives is only effective if there are sufficient floral resources to support them.
Proper scaling balances the density of the apiary with the carrying capacity of the land. This ensures that the infrastructure serves as a tool for efficient resource collection rather than a burden on the local ecosystem.
The Impact of Hardware Standardization
The Critical Role of "Bee Space"
Efficiency in large-scale operations relies on precision dimensions. Industrial-grade manufacturing ensures that frames and boxes maintain the correct "Bee Space."
When physical spacing is accurate, bees are discouraged from building erratic wax structures or applying excessive propolis. This precision allows frames to be removed easily for inspection or harvesting, significantly reducing the time spent on each hive.
Enabling Mechanization
Standardized, high-precision hardware is the foundation of modern scaling. Uniform hive structures facilitate mechanized transport and streamlined maintenance across large networks.
When every hive box has identical dimensions, logistics become predictable. This standardization allows for the rapid movement and management of hives, which is essential for scaling operations efficiently.
Environmental Control and Yield
Optimizing Colony Health
High-precision hive structures provide better control over temperature and humidity. This environmental stability reduces the stress on the colony and lowers the risk of pests and diseases, such as Colony Collapse Disorder.
Maximizing Honey Production
A well-constructed hive directly influences yield. By providing a weather-resistant and biologically optimized environment, you allow the colony to focus on honey production rather than hive repair or survival.
Consequently, precise infrastructure leads to a higher honey yield per hive. This increases the overall efficiency of the apiary by generating more revenue for the same amount of management effort.
Understanding the Trade-offs
The Cost of Precision
Achieving the necessary standardization for efficient scaling often requires investment in specialized, industrial-grade equipment. Relying on inconsistent or handmade gear can save money upfront but will cost significantly more in labor during inspections and harvest.
The Risk of Over-Scaling
There is a diminishing return if infrastructure outpaces management capacity. Having more boxes than you can effectively inspect leads to neglected colonies and disease outbreaks. Scaling is only efficient when the quality of management remains consistent across all units.
